It’s official: we have now a brand new voice actor for Mario! And no, it isn’t Chris Pratt. Rumors swirled about who would possibly take up the Italian plumber’s large sneakers after longtime voice Charles Martinet introduced his departure from the position. Properly, it’s now confirmed that Mario, in addition to Luigi, will probably be performed by voice actor Kevin Afghani in Tremendous Mario Bros. Marvel. It’s unknown if he’ll play the position in future titles.

This information comes per week earlier than the highly-anticipated launch of Tremendous Mario Bros. Marvel, which can now mark Kevin’s first look because the beloved icon. Nintendo themselves, as reported by The Verge, confirmed his position in an e mail despatched out to them. The reveal of Mario and Luigi’s new voice traces up with Doug Bowser (not that Bowser) saying the actor can be revealed in the direction of launch. It additionally comes a day after data-miners, according to Kotaku, managed to search out the forged record by means of demos accessible at varied Goal areas.

When it comes to Kevin Afghani’s work, he hasn’t accomplished an excessive amount of. His greatest position on IMDb lists Arnold in Genshin Affect. He’s additionally accomplished some YouTube skits for the video-game-based animation channel MASHED. It’s a really spectacular feat for somebody to turn into the subsequent face of Mario early of their profession. I can converse for lots of people after I say that we will’t wait to see what Kevin can do and want him one of the best.

Tremendous Mario Bros. Marvel releases on Nintendo Change on October 20.
